Henry A. Adeola is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Oral Surgery and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Henry A. Adeola has authored 53 papers receiving a total of 571 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Molecular Biology, 9 papers in Oral Surgery and 8 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Henry A. Adeola's work include Oral and Maxillofacial Pathology (8 papers), Hair Growth and Disorders (5 papers) and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(5 papers). Henry A. Adeola is often cited by papers focused on Oral and Maxillofacial Pathology (8 papers), Hair Growth and Disorders (5 papers) and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(5 papers). Henry A. Adeola collaborates with scholars based in South Africa, Nigeria and United States. Henry A. Adeola's co-authors include Anthonio Oladele Adefuye, Luiz F. Zerbini, Jonathan M. Blackburn, Nonhlanhla P. Khumalo, Babatunji Emmanuel Oyinloye, Takashi Saku, Silvana Papagerakis, Takanori Kobayashi, Pétros Papagerakis and Azeez Butali and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Scientific Reports and Journal of Investigative Dermatology.
